What is United Steelworkers 105?
United Steelworkers 105, also known as LOCAL UNION 105, is a nonprofit organization situated in Bettendorf, Iowa. Their primary mission is to safeguard and uphold the collective bargaining agreement for their members, ensuring fair wages, benefits, and working conditions. The dues, income, and expenditures of the members are utilized to carry out these activities. The union is dedicated to continually striving for improvements or maintaining satisfactory working conditions for its members. Their activities encompass enforcing the collective bargaining agreement to better the working conditions of the union and providing representation to its members. The organization also focuses on collective bargaining, grievance procedures, arbitration, strike benefits, and improving working conditions through education.

Who is the CEO of United Steelworkers 105?
Michael Nicholas is the President of United Steelworkers 105.
What is the revenue of United Steelworkers 105?
United Steelworkers 105's revenue in 2022 was $728,576.
